Kliff Timothy Kingsbury is a former American football player who became the head coach of the Texas Tech Red Raiders in 2013. He was the offensive coordinator for Texas A&M the year Johnny Manziel won the Heisman Trophy.

Bio/Wiki of Kliff Kingsbury

On August 9, 1979, in New Braunfels, Texas, Kliff Kingsbury was born. He is currently 41 years old. Additionally, Tim Kingbury and Sally Kingbury are his parents. His father served in the Vietnam War and was awarded the Purple Heart. Sadly, his mother passed away from soft tissue sarcoma in 2005, when Kliff was competing in the NFL. He is the family’s lone son.

The Texas high school where the 41-year-old finished his education is New Braunfels High School. Later, in 2001, he graduated from Texas Tech University with a bachelor’s degree in business administration. The Rawls College of Business is where he eventually earned his management degree. How was the career of Kliff Kingsbury?

Kliff In American football, the Arizona Cardinals of the National Football League currently have Timothy Kingsbury as their head coach (NFL). He coached collegiate football from 2008 to 2018, and was praised for his efforts in helping to identify quarterback prospects. Kingsbury was the offensive quality control coach at Houston, where Case Keenum earned the Sammy Baugh Trophy twice.

And oversaw the offensive scheme at Texas A&M, the team that produced Johnny Manziel, the Heisman Trophy winner. Kingsbury was the head coach when Patrick Mahomes won the Sammy Baugh Trophy and later the NFL MVP award. Kingsbury became the Cardinals’ head coach in 2019, and in 2021, he led them to the playoffs.

What is the  Net Worth of Kliff Kingsbury?

The majority of Kingsbury’s riches came from his time as a player for various VFL teams as well as his work as a coach.

Kliff’s salary as the head coach of the Arizona Cardinals is currently $5.5 million annually.

Through this position, he also receives bonuses and sponsorships.
